AI Tools Help Grads Build Impressive Projects, But Can They Explain Them?
A hiring manager noticed a troubling pattern while interviewing fresh graduates: their resumes featured polished projects with modern tech stacks and AI-powered features, yet many candidates struggled to explain their own work when questioned. When asked about architectural decisions, API functionality, or failure scenarios, several applicants could not provide clear answers. The observation has sparked a broader debate about whether traditional project-based evaluation is still an effective measure of developer competence in the AI era. The author argues that fundamentals, problem-solving ability, debugging skills, and ownership of work should now take center stage in technical interviews. The post invites hiring managers and developers to share how they are adapting their evaluation processes as AI tools become more accessible to entry-level candidates.
